本发明涉及无线感知技术,尤其涉及一种基于csi混淆的隐私保护无线感知方法及系统。
背景技术:
1、无线感知是一种基于无线信号的感知技术,主要通过分析无线信号在经过人体时产生的变化特征,从而感知所遇到人体的行为状态,例如位置,姿态等。人们不需要穿戴任何设备,可以在毫无意识的情况下实现非入侵式的检测。wi-fi是一个创建于ieee 802.11标准的无线局域网技术。无线网络在无线局域网的范畴是指“无线相容性认证”,过去网线承担着联网的职责,而wi-fi则是通过无线电波来连网。在这个无线路由器的电波覆盖的有效范围内,都可以采用无线电波方式进行联网。因此,随着wi-fi技术的快速发展与成熟,使用wi-fi信号进行无线感知,不仅无需部署额外的设备,而且无线感知还可以与网络通信同时进行,提升了无线资源的利用率。
2、基于无线信号的人体行为感知技术利用了无线信号在传播过程中存在衰弱、反射、衍射和多径效应的影响,而人体特定的行为会对无线信号路径产生特定规律的干扰,因此该技术主要通过分析信号的这种规律性变化来完成行为识别。信道状态信息(channelstate information,csi)描述了信号在每条传输路径上的衰弱因子,即信道增益矩阵h中每个元素的值,如信号散射、环境衰弱、距离衰减等信息,能够呈现不同干扰程度下信号的波动趋势,从而扩大感知范围,提高感知灵敏度,并增加感知的鲁棒性,因此很多研究学者们都基于wi-fi信号的csi来进行无线感知。
3、但是wi-fi具有开放性特点,如果采用wi-fi信号的原始csi直接进行无线感知,很容易遭受第三者攻击,被第三者窃听到csi后解析到目标的隐私数据,无法同时兼顾合法无线感知和隐私保护的问题。
技术实现思路
1、针对现有技术存在的问题,本发明的目的是提供一种可以同时兼顾合法无线感知和隐私保护的基于csi混淆的隐私保护无线感知方法及系统。
2、为了实现上述发明目的,本发明提供如下技术方案:
3、一种基于csi混淆的隐私保护无线感知方法,包括如下步骤:
4、(1)发射端和接收端通过密钥共享技术,分别获得密钥kt=[1,b1t,...,bnt]t,b1t,...,bnt分别表示密钥kt中第2,…,n个系数,n为大于等于2的正整数;
5、(2)发射端将密钥kt作为混淆器的混淆系数,将导频信号经混淆器混淆后生成混淆导频信号,并在感知目标所在的wifi环境中发送至接收端;
6、(3)接收端根据接收到的混淆导频信号进行信道估计,得到混淆csi;
7、(4)接收端根据密钥kt计算得到混淆系数向量f=f(kthkt),其中,f()表示将矩阵转换为向量的映射函数;
8、(5)接收端将混淆系数向量f输入训练好的响应预测网络,得到混淆器的混淆响应估计值其中,所述响应预测网络用于根据混淆系数向量预测混淆器的混淆响应估计值;
9、(6)接收端将混淆csi除以混淆响应估计值得到没有混淆器时的原始csi;
10、(7)接收端根据原始csi进行感知目标的无线感知。
11、进一步的,所述混淆器具体为时变滤波器fir。
12、进一步的,所述响应预测网络具体为rpnet。
13、进一步的,所述响应预测网络采用若干样本对进行训练,所述样本对通过如下步骤得到:
14、a、发射端和接收端通过密钥共享技术,分别获得若干不同的测试密钥kt,i,i=1,2,…,m,m为测试密钥数量;
15、b、在安全wifi环境中,发射端关闭混淆器,将导频信号直接发射至接收端;
16、c、接收端根据接收到的导频信号通过信号估计,得到原始csi c0;
17、d、发射端依次将每个测试密钥kt,i作为混淆器的混淆系数,并将导频信号经不同混淆系数的混淆器混淆后生成测试混淆导频信号di,i=1,2,…,m,在安全wifi环境中发送至接收端;
18、e、接收端根据接收到的测试混淆导频信号di进行信道估计,得到对应的测试混淆csi cxi,i=1,2,…,m;
19、f、接收端根据每个测试密钥kt,i计算得到对应的测试混淆系数向量fi=f(kt,ihkt,i),i=1,2,…,m;
20、g、将测试混淆csi cxi除以原始csi c0,得到对应测试混淆响应估计值
21、h、将每个测试混淆系数向量fi作为一个样本,将对应测试混淆响应估计值作为标签,生成若干样本对。
22、进一步的,步骤(7)中,接收端根据原始csi采用神经网络模型进行感知目标的无线感知。
23、一种基于csi混淆的隐私保护无线感知系统,包括发射端和接收端,其中:
24、所述发射端包括:
25、密钥共享模块,用于和接收端通过密钥共享技术获得密钥kt=[1,b1t,...,bnt]t,b1t,...,bnt分别表示密钥kt中第2,…,n个系数,n为大于等于2的正整数;
26、混淆器,用于将密钥kt作为混淆系数,将导频信号混淆后生成混淆导频信号;
27、信号发送模块,用于在感知目标所在的wifi环境中将混淆导频信号发送至接收端;
28、所述接收端包括:
29、密钥共享模块,用于和发射端通过密钥共享技术获得密钥kt=[1,b1t,...,bnt]t;
30、信道估计模块,用于根据接收到的混淆导频信号进行信道估计,得到混淆csi;
31、混淆系数向量计算模块,用于根据密钥kt计算得到混淆系数向量f=f(kthkt),其中,f()表示将矩阵转换为向量的映射函数;
32、响应预测模块,用于将混淆系数向量f输入训练好的响应预测网络,得到混淆器的混淆响应估计值其中,所述响应预测网络用于根据混淆系数向量预测混淆器的混淆响应估计值;
33、原始csi估计模块,用于将混淆csi除以混淆响应估计值得到没有混淆器时的原始csi;
34、无线感知模块,用于根据原始csi进行感知目标的无线感知。
35、进一步的,所述混淆器具体为时变滤波器fir。
36、进一步的,所述响应预测网络具体为rpnet。
37、进一步的,所述响应预测网络采用若干样本对进行训练,所述样本对通过如下步骤得到:
38、a、发射端和接收端通过密钥共享技术,分别获得若干不同的测试密钥kt,i,i=1,2,…,m,m为测试密钥数量;
39、b、在安全wifi环境中,发射端关闭混淆器,将导频信号直接发射至接收端;
40、c、接收端根据接收到的导频信号通过信号估计,得到原始csi c0;
41、d、发射端依次将每个测试密钥kt,i作为混淆器的混淆系数,并将导频信号经不同混淆系数的混淆器混淆后生成测试混淆导频信号di,i=1,2,…,m,在安全wifi环境中发送至接收端;
42、e、接收端根据接收到的测试混淆导频信号di进行信道估计,得到对应的测试混淆csi cxi,i=1,2,…,m;
43、f、接收端根据每个测试密钥kt,i计算得到对应的测试混淆系数向量fi=f(kt,ihkt,i),i=1,2,…,m;
44、g、将测试混淆csi cxi除以原始csi c0,得到对应测试混淆响应估计值
45、h、将每个测试混淆系数向量fi作为一个样本,将对应测试混淆响应估计值作为标签,生成若干样本对。
46、进一步的,所述无线感知模块根据原始csi采用神经网络模型进行感知目标的无线感知。
47、本发明与现有技术相比,其有益效果是:本发明提出了一种基于csi混淆的隐私保护无线感知方法及系统,在发送端采用动态通道混淆技术,在合法接收端恢复感知能力,相比现有技术,本发明同时兼顾了合法传感并且能够防止非法攻击从而实现隐私保护。仿真结果表明,本发明能够将窃听者的传感性能降低至50%以下,同时将合法的传感性能保持在90%以上。
1.一种基于csi混淆的隐私保护无线感知方法,其特征在于,包括如下步骤:
2.根据权利要求1所述的基于csi混淆的隐私保护无线感知方法,其特征在于,所述混淆器具体为时变滤波器fir。
3.根据权利要求1所述的基于csi混淆的隐私保护无线感知方法,其特征在于,所述响应预测网络具体为rpnet。
4.根据权利要求1所述的基于csi混淆的隐私保护无线感知方法,其特征在于,所述响应预测网络采用若干样本对进行训练,所述样本对通过如下步骤得到:
5.根据权利要求1所述的基于csi混淆的隐私保护无线感知方法,其特征在于,步骤(7)中,接收端根据原始csi采用神经网络模型进行感知目标的无线感知。
6.一种基于csi混淆的隐私保护无线感知系统,其特征在于,包括发射端和接收端,其中:
7.根据权利要求6所述的基于csi混淆的隐私保护无线感知系统,其特征在于,所述混淆器具体为时变滤波器fir。
8.根据权利要求6所述的基于csi混淆的隐私保护无线感知系统,其特征在于,所述响应预测网络具体为rpnet。
9.根据权利要求6所述的基于csi混淆的隐私保护无线感知系统,其特征在于,所述响应预测网络采用若干样本对进行训练,所述样本对通过如下步骤得到:
10.根据权利要求6所述的基于csi混淆的隐私保护无线感知系统,其特征在于,所述无线感知模块根据原始csi采用神经网络模型进行感知目标的无线感知。